Nestor the Chronicler, active between c. 1056 and c. 1114, was a monk at the Monastery of the Caves in Kiev. He is renowned for his contributions to Kievan Rus' literature, particularly for writing two major hagiographies: the Life of the Venerable Theodosius of the Kiev Caves and the Account about the Life and Martyrdom of the Blessed Passion Bearers Boris and Gleb. Although traditionally attributed to Nestor as 'the Chronicler,' many modern scholars debate his authorship of the Primary Chronicle, leading some to prefer the title 'Nestor the Hagiographer.' His works have left a lasting legacy in Russian history and hagiography.
